All provisions of the City of Pasadena Code of Ordinances Sections 17-81 through 17-86 (inclusive) must be strictly adhered to and followed. Violations are subject to the penalty or penalties provided in Section 17-86 for each separate offense.The nonrefundable Fee is $10.00 (ten dollars) for each Residential $30.00 (thirty dollars) for each MultiTenant / Commercial and must be paid prior to activity.If inclement weather does not allow the activity, it may be rescheduled for one time only, if the applicant satisfies the requirements in accordance with the City of Pasadena Code of Ordinances Section 17-82 (b).Failure on the applicant to satisfy the reschedule requirements will make the permit null and void.
The City of Pasadena Garage Sale Ordinance permits its citizens to have two (2) garage sales per year, six (6) months apart and for five (5) consecutive days each time a sale is conducted. Signs shall be posted on private property. Signs shall not be posted on telephone or electrical poles (Sec. 31-12a) or on public right-of-ways. You are allowed two (2) on-premise signs and three (3) off-premise signs, sign size 1.5 sq. Ft. All signs must be removed by Sunday at 8 PM after the sale or the holder of the sale is subject to penalties. Any violation of the City of Pasadena Sign and Garage Sale Ordinance could result in a fine of up to $500.00.
A garage sale permit must be obtained from the Permit Department for $10.00 every time a sale is conducted. You must remove the signs after the sale or be subject to fines as stated in Section 31-13.
Each permit shall be prominently and conspicuously displayed on the premises upon which the garage sale is conducted so as to be readily seen from the street during the entire period of the permitted sale.
A garage sale for which a permit has been issued that cannot be held due to inclement weather may be rescheduled one (1) time only without additional cost to the permitee upon written request to the department issued the garage sales permit. Such request must be made within ten (10) days of the date the garage sale had originally been scheduled and may not be rescheduled for a date more than ninety (90) days after the original date.

Garage Sales Information from Article IV of Pasadena Code of Ordinances
Sec. 17-81. Definitions.For the purposes of this chapter, the following definitions shall apply:Garage sale means any sale entitled "garage sale" or "yard sale" or any similar casual, occasional sale of used tangible personal property by persons who owned and used the property prior to sale and who paid sales tax on the property when purchased new which is advertised by any means whereby the public at large is or can be made aware of such sale.Goods mean any commodity, ware, merchandise, or any other property capable of being the object of sale.Homeowners' association means a group of people organized within a specific subdivision of the city for the purpose of considering and acting upon a broad range of quality of life issues such as public safety, health, and welfare, and aesthetics and land use as governed by by-laws and applicable city codes and which has been officially recognized by the City of Pasadena pursuant to Ordinance No. 99-107.Neighborhood organization means a group of people organized within a specific subarea of the city for the purpose of considering and acting upon a broad range of quality of life issues such as public safety, health and welfare, and aesthetics and land use as governed by by-laws and applicable city codes and which has been officially recognized by the City of Pasadena pursuant to Ordinance No. 99-107. (Ord. No. 86-113, §§ 1--5, 6-10-86; Ord. No. 00-138, § 2, 9-5-00)
